Childbirth Education - Tribeca Pediatrics LIC
At Supporting Our Mothers Initiative, we believe that knowledge builds confidence. Our childbirth education classes are designed to empower parents with evidence-based information, practical tools, and emotional support as they prepare for labor, birth, and the early postpartum period. Whether you're planning a hospital, birthing center, or home birth, our classes offer a safe and inclusive space to explore your options, understand your rights, and make informed choices that align with your values. Led by experienced doulas and birth professionals, our sessions cover everything from stages of labor and comfort measures to newborn care and partner support—ensuring you're ready for the journey ahead.

Brooklyn Birthing Center Tour
Brooklyn Birthing Center (BBC), established in 1999, is the only licensed, freestanding birthing center in New York City staffed by the Brooklyn Midwifery Group. Brooklyn Birthing Center (BBC) is located in the Bay Ridge neighborhood of Brooklyn at 6702 3rd Avenue, Brooklyn, NY 11220, it offers a home-like environment for women with low-risk pregnancies seeking unmedicated births.
